#
whycq
2023-08-15 d5fe669988a083bcdb4ff7f349b2e56fa5882a87
Monitor-APP/pages/home/home.vue
@@ -84,8 +84,8 @@
                                       <!-- 百分比 -->
                                       <view class="flex-col" style="align-items: flex-end;justify-content: flex-end;" >
                                          <!-- style="justify-content: flex-end;position: absolute;top: 0;right: 1vw;text-align: right;" -->
                                          <text class="item-title">31</text>
                                          <text class="item-subTitle">今日订单数</text>
                                          <text class="item-title">{{pakin}} / {{pikout}}</text>
                                          <text class="item-subTitle">今日入/出数</text>
                                       </view>
                                    </view>
                                 </view>
@@ -129,17 +129,17 @@
                                       <view class="flex-row sub-info">
                                          <image src="../../static/g1.png" mode="aspectFit"></image>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;">在库</view>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;font-size: 2vw;">{{baseInfo.stockCount}}</view>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;font-size: 2vw;font-family: DS-DIGI-1;">{{baseInfo.stockCount}}</view>
                                       </view>
                                       <view class="flex-row sub-info" style="margin-top: 2vh;">
                                          <image src="../../static/f1.png" mode="aspectFit"></image>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;">空库</view>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;font-size: 2vw;">{{baseInfo.emptyCount}}</view>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;font-size: 2vw;font-family: DS-DIGI-1;">{{baseInfo.emptyCount}}</view>
                                       </view>
                                       <view class="flex-row sub-info" style="margin-top: 2vh;">
                                          <image src="../../static/e1.png" mode="aspectFit"></image>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;">锁定</view>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;font-size: 2vw;">{{baseInfo.noneCount}}</view>
                                          <view style="width: 8vw;height: 4vw;line-height: 4vw;font-size: 2vw;font-family: DS-DIGI-1;">{{baseInfo.noneCount}}</view>
                                       </view>
                                    </view>
                                 </view>
@@ -185,7 +185,7 @@
                           <view style="width: 20%;">目标站:{{infoText.staNo}}</view>
                           <view style="width: 30%;">商品编号</view>
                           <view style="width: 20%;">商品名称</view>
                           <view style="width: 20%;">规格</view>
                           <view style="width: 20%;">批次</view>
                           <view style="width: 10%;">数量</view>
                        </view>
                        <!-- body -->
@@ -199,9 +199,9 @@
                           circular="true" :autoplay="true" :interval="3000" :duration="1000">
                              <swiper-item class="swiper-item" v-for="(item,i) in swiperList" :key="i">
                                 <view style="width: 20%;">No:{{i+1}}</view>
                                 <view style="width: 30%;">{{item.matNo}}</view>
                                 <view style="width: 30%;">{{item.matnr}}</view>
                                 <view style="width: 20%;">{{item.maknx}}</view>
                                 <view style="width: 20%;">{{item.specs}}</view>
                                 <view style="width: 20%;">{{item.batch}}</view>
                                 <view style="width: 10%;">{{item.count}}</view>
                              </swiper-item>
                           </swiper>
@@ -341,12 +341,14 @@
               staNo: "",
               matnr: "",
               maknx: "",
               specs: "",
               batch: "",
               count: "",
               error: ""
            },
            swiperList: [],
            tableList: []
            tableList: [],
            pakin: 10,
            pikout: 20,
         }
      },
      onShow() {
@@ -375,7 +377,7 @@
            this.initlineChart()
            this.initPieChart()
            this.getOther()
            this.getDate()
            this.getDate2()
            this.getInfo()
            this.getError()
            // this.getInfo2()
@@ -646,9 +648,18 @@
            }
            this.calendar = year + "年" + month + "月" + day + "日 " + hours + ":" + minutes + ":" + seconds + " " + weeks
         },
         // 日历
         // 日历 服务器
         getDate2() {
            let that = this
            uni.request({
               url: that.commonUrl + "/monitor/date",
               method:"GET",
               success(result) {
                  var res = result.data.data
                  that.calendar = res.year + "年" + res.month + "月" + res.day + "日 " + res.hour + ":" + res.minute + ":" + res.second + " " + res.week
                  that.currDate = res.year + "/" + res.month + "/" + res.day
               }
            })
         },
         getDateFormat(value) {
            var date = new Date();// 获取当前时间
@@ -672,6 +683,8 @@
                        that.getDateFormat(-7),that.getDateFormat(-6),that.getDateFormat(-5),that.getDateFormat(-4),
                        that.getDateFormat(-3),that.getDateFormat(-2),that.getDateFormat(-1),that.getDateFormat(0),]
                     that.chartsData.Line.series = res.data.rows
                     that.pakin = res.data.rows[0].data[11]
                     that.pikout = res.data.rows[1].data[11]
                  }
               }
            })